Desenvolvimento
Desenvolvimento Web Moderno: Guia Completo
Especialistas Lovable
5 de janeiro de 2024
10 min de leitura
Web
React
Next.js
TypeScript
# Desenvolvimento Web Moderno: Guia Completo
O desenvolvimento web evoluiu dramaticamente nos últimos anos. Este guia cobre tudo que você precisa saber para estar atualizado em 2024.
## Stack Tecnológica Moderna
### Frontend
**React e Next.js** dominam o cenário atual:
- React para componentes reutilizáveis
- Next.js para renderização híbrida
- TypeScript para tipagem estática
- Tailwind CSS para estilização rápida
### Backend
As opções são variadas:
- Node.js com Express
- Next.js API Routes
- Serverless Functions
- GraphQL para APIs flexíveis
## Melhores Práticas
### Arquitetura
1. **Component-Based**: Organize código em componentes reutilizáveis
2. **Separation of Concerns**: Separe lógica, apresentação e dados
3. **DRY Principle**: Não se repita
### Performance
- Code splitting
- Lazy loading
- Image optimization
- Caching estratégico
### Segurança
- Sanitização de inputs
- HTTPS sempre
- Autenticação robusta
- Proteção contra XSS e CSRF
## Ferramentas Essenciais
### Desenvolvimento
- VS Code ou similar
- Git para versionamento
- ESLint e Prettier
- Debugging tools
### Testing
- Jest para testes unitários
- Cypress para testes E2E
- React Testing Library
### Deploy
- Vercel para Next.js
- Netlify para sites estáticos
- AWS ou Azure para aplicações complexas
## Tendências para 2024
### Edge Computing
Processamento mais próximo do usuário para melhor performance.
### Web3
Integração com blockchain e aplicações descentralizadas.
### AI-First Development
Ferramentas de IA auxiliando em todo o processo de desenvolvimento.
## Conclusão
O desenvolvimento web moderno exige conhecimento amplo, mas as ferramentas disponíveis tornam o processo mais eficiente do que nunca.
Compartilhe este artigo
Precisa de Ajuda com Seu Projeto?
Nossa equipe de especialistas está pronta para transformar suas ideias em realidade